CG111-12 High Voltage Insulator Sensor: Technical Overview  The CG111-12 High Voltage Insulator Sensor is a specialized device designed to monitor the condition of high-voltage insulators in electrical transmission and distribution systems. It plays a critical role in ensuring the reliability and safety of power networks by detecting potential faults, contamination, or degradation in insulator performance.   Key Features  1. Real-Time Monitoring     The sensor provides continuous, real-time data on insulator health, including parameters such as leakage current, surface contamination, and partial discharge activity. This enables early detection of insulation failures, preventing costly outages and equipment damage.  2. High Voltage Compatibility     Designed for use in high-voltage environments (typically up to several hundred kilovolts), the CG111-12 is built with robust insulation materials and shielding to withstand extreme electrical stress and environmental conditions.  3. Environmental Resilience     The sensor is resistant to harsh weather conditions, including UV exposure, rain, snow, and temperature fluctuations. Its corrosion-resistant housing ensures long-term durability in outdoor installations.  4. Wireless Connectivity     Many modern iterations of the CG111-12 incorporate wireless communication (e.g., LoRa, Zigbee, or cellular networks) to transmit data to centralized monitoring systems, reducing the need for manual inspections.  5. Self-Diagnostic Capabilities     Advanced models include self-checking functions to verify sensor integrity, ensuring accurate measurements and reducing false alarms.   Applications  - Transmission Lines: Monitors insulators on high-voltage towers to prevent flashovers caused by pollution or aging.  - Substations: Detects insulation degradation in critical equipment like bushings and surge arrestors.  - Renewable Energy: Used in solar and wind farms to safeguard high-voltage connections from insulator failures.   Benefits  - Enhanced Grid Reliability: Reduces unplanned downtime by identifying faults before catastrophic failures occur.  - Cost Savings: Minimizes maintenance expenses through predictive diagnostics rather than reactive repairs.  - Safety Improvement: Lowers the risk of electrical fires or equipment explosions caused by insulator breakdowns.
